
The name Batz is of Mayan origin and is commonly used in Guatemala. In the Mayan calendar, Batz is one of the twenty day signs which are associated with different energies and characteristics. It is believed to represent the beginning of creation and the power to shape the future. The name Batz is often given to boys in Guatemala as a way to honor their Mayan heritage and connect them to the sacred traditions of their ancestors.

Batz is a unique and uncommon first name of Mayan origins, specifically from the K'iche' Maya language. In the K'iche' Maya calendar, Batz is the name of the first day, representing the start of the cycle of time.
